They made a name for themselves by consistently touring over the United States. Rather than signing with a known label, they initially decided to found their own, Chunksaah Records (named after their long-time friend Timmy Chunks), but are now releasing their albums on Epitaph Records.
The Bouncing Souls are one of the best selling and longest lived of the punk bands from New Jersey, following the legacy of previously successful punk bands Adrenalin OD and the Misfits.

The Bouncing Souls' song "It's Not the Heat It's the Humanity" depicts the unbearable heat of a summer night in a humorous manner. The lyrics describe the various discomforting situations that arise due to the hot weather, such as standing next to other sweaty people or having one's private parts sticking to their leg. However, despite the uncomfortable circumstances, the lyrics also suggest a sense of enjoyment and sexual excitement that comes with the heat. The repetition of "it's hot" throughout the song emphasizes the intensity of the weather and its impact on the singer and those around him.
The lyrics also include references to alcohol and partying, which indicate the desire to indulge and let loose despite the discomfort of the heat. The phrase "duelling dicks in a deep-fry" is a playful reference to the competitive nature of men in social situations, while "sweaty snapper in a stir-fry" is a sexual innuendo. Additionally, the line "raise the roof let's set it off cause we just can't get enough tonight" suggests a youthful, carefree attitude towards life and the desire to make the most of every moment.
Overall, the lyrics of "It's Not the Heat It's the Humanity" use humor and exaggeration to portray the discomfort and excitement of a hot summer night.
